Oct. 07, 1956 - 7-10-56 Ulanova as Juliet Galina Ulanova, famed 47 year old prima ballerina of the Moscow Bolshoi Ballet Company, seen in her dressing room at Covent Garden. She wears the costume for her role as Juliet in Prokofiev ballet Romeo and Juliet. Ulanova is the leading ballerina of the Bolshoi Company, which had left Russia for the first time in 200 years since its foundation. The Darling of the Russian public promises to become equally popular in London. Fans queued 24 hours to buy standing room only tickets to see her dance. This is the first time Ulanova has been photo graphed in costume since she arrived in Britain on October 1st with Bolshoi Company
